Sunshine, Spirit and Mustang Pride Shine at Homecoming
On Sept. 20, Mineola High School’s homecoming was a picture-perfect celebration of Mustang pride and community enthusiasm. Under bright, sunny skies, hundreds of faithful fans lined the streets for the homecoming parade and then filled the stands at Hampton Stadium for an afternoon of football and festivities.
The post-parade ceremony began with Mineola High School principal Rory Parnell welcoming the crowd and introducing the Mineola High School homecoming court to uproarious applause. By the time the Mineola Mustangs took the field to face the Clarke Rams, the crowd was in a festive and energetic mood – waving pom-poms, chanting and dancing along with the Mustangs cheerleaders.
At halftime, the cheerleaders took the field for a lively performance while the marching band prepared to wow the crowd with its futuristic new show, “The Only Way Out.” The band and color guard pulled out all the stops, delivering a spectacular performance with every one of their 123 members hitting every note, every step and every twirl with precision.
